Coca Cola, Pepsi can use water from Tamiraparani River In TN: HC
March 02, 2017
In a major relief for multinational beverage companies Coca Cola and
Pepsi, the Madras High Court on Thursday said the two soft drinks
majors can draw water from Tamil Nadu's Thamirabarani river for
producing soft drinks or packaged drinking water.
The petitioner
DA Prabakar, in his plea, said the Thamirabarani River supports the
drinking water projects and irrigation schemes of the two districts -
Tirunelveli and Thoothukudi. He accused the cola companies of drawing
too much water from the rivers, which they said has impacted farming in
the state.
